About the opportunity

As a Dispenser working within one of our stores, you will be a key member of our pharmacy team, supporting the pharmacist and other healthcare professionals to ensure the safe and efficient delivery of pharmacy and healthcare services.

Within the healthcare department of the store, you will build great relationships with patients by listening and understanding their needs. Your duties include greeting customers, dispensing prescriptions, ensuring the safe sale of medicines, and providing advice using your healthcare knowledge to support patients in making informed decisions about their health and wellness. You’ll make a difference every day.

Key responsibilities:

  1. Prescription dispensing while ensuring the safe supply of medicines, including ordering medicines, labelling, dispensing, endorsing, and collecting prescriptions.
  2. Collaborate with healthcare professionals in your store to assist in managing and delivering pharmacy services.
  3. Provide care and advice to patients about medicines and refer queries to the Pharmacist as appropriate.
  4. Follow Standard Operating Procedures (SOP) to support the safe and legal dispensing of prescriptions.
  5. Keep up to date with new innovations in-store and comply with operational processes.
  6. Support patients in managing their prescriptions and medicines effectively to promote adherence and reduce waste.

Working with evolving technologies, you will have the opportunity to work with new systems to improve traditional dispensing processes, enhancing patient safety and allowing more time to spend with patients.
